Wood Porch Construction Questions
What types of wood are suitable for porch construction? Common options include cedar, pressure-treated pine, and redwood, chosen for durability and appearance.
What should homeowners consider before building a wood porch? Factors include the style of the home, climate conditions, and the desired level of maintenance.
Is it possible to customize the design of a wood porch? Yes, designs can be tailored with different railing styles, steps, and decorative details to match the property’s aesthetic.
How long does a typical wood porch installation take? The duration depends on the project size and complexity, but planning typically involves several days of work.
